Quotes of Benjamin Banneker - somelinesforyou

“ The colour of the skin is in no way connected with strength of the mind or intellectual powers. ”

- Benjamin Banneker

“ Evil communication corrupts good manners. I hope to live to hear that good communication corrects bad manners. ”

- Benjamin Banneker

“ Presumption should never make us neglect that which appears easy to us, nor despair make us lose courage at the sight of difficulties. ”

- Benjamin Banneker

“ I am of the African race, and in the colour which is natural to them of the deepest dye; and it is under a sense of the most profound gratitude to the Supreme Ruler of the Universe. ”

- Benjamin Banneker
